일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 | 31 |
- useCallback
- dbms
- 마이그레이션
- Oracle
- 제어프로그램
- javascript
- typescript
- 리액트
- 코드서울
- 프론트엔드
- 타입스크립트
- react
- 데이터베이스
- 감시프로그램
- 자바스크립트
- 서비스프로그램
- 운영체제
- 프로덕트관리
- 처리프로그램
- 프로덕트구조
- sql
- react코어
- typescirpt
- roadhog
- 오라클
- 블록체인용어
- 선점 스케줄링
- webpack
- Database
- Migration
- Today
- Total
목록2020/12/31 (4)
Develop+
매크로 (macro) 프로그램 작성 시 동일한 코드를 특정 이름으로 정의한 후 이후에는 사용할 때 마다 이름을 호출하여 사용한다. 이를 개방 서브루틴(opened sub-routine) 이라고 함 반복적인 코드 입력을 줄여줌 매크로 정의 내에 또 다른 매크로를 정의하는 것도 가능함 매크로 프로세서의 처리 과정 매크로 프로그램을 삽입하여 확장된 프로그램을 생성하는 프로그램 매크로 정의 인식 원시 프로그램 내에 매크로의 시작을 알리는 macro 명령을 인식함 매크로 정의 저장 매크로를 확장하기 위해 이름 및 내용을 매크로 테이블로 저장함 매크로 호출 인식 주 프로그램의 명령부에서 매크로 이름으로 매크로 호출을 인식함 매크로 호출 확장 주 프로그램의 매크로 이름위치에 내용과 인수를 치환하여 확장된 원시 프로그..
▶링커 컴파일된 목적 프로그램과 라이브러리, 다른 실행 프로그램들을 연결편집기 링커를 이용하여 로드 모듈로 만드는 시스템 소프트웨어이다. ▶로더 프로그램의 실행을 위해 보조기억장치로부터 주기억장치에 프로그램을 적재하는 시스템 소프트웨어 기능 할당(allocation) 프로그램을 실행 시키기 위해 기억장치 내에 이동할 공간을 확보하는 기능 연결(linking) 할당된 기억장소의 시작주소를 호출한 부분에 등록하여 연결시키는 기능 재배치(relocation) 주기억장치 주소가 배치가 되었는지 확인하고 실제 주소로 배치하는 기능 적재(loading) 프로그램을 할당된 기억 공간에 실제로 이동하는 기능 로더의 종류 Compile and go loader 번역기가 로더의 기능까지 담당하여 수행하는 방식 프로그램이 ..
시스템 소프트웨어 개념 응용소프트웨어를 동작하게 하기 위해서 기반을 마련해 주는 시스템에 접근할 수 있는 소프트웨어이다. 시스템 소프트웨어와 운용 소프트웨어(엑셀, 파워포인트 등등..)로 나누어진다. 운영체제도 시스템 소프트웨어의 대표적인 한 사례이고 시스템 소프트웨어는 더 큰 범주라고 할 수 있다. , 그 외에도 장치 드라이버, 프로그래밍 도구, 링커, 유틸리티, 로드 등이 있다. 역할 프로그램을 주기억장치 RAM에 적재시키거나 인터럽트 관리, 장치 관리 , 언어 번역 등의 기능을 담당한다. 응용소프트웨어가 실행될 때 컴퓨터 하드웨어를 효율적으로 사용하도록 CPU나 메모리 등의 컴퓨터 자원을 배치하고 관리한다. 구성 시스템 소프트웨어는 제어프로그램과 처리 프로그램으로 둘로 나누어진다. 제어프로그램(co..
운영기법의 세대별 발달 과정 운영기법의 발달 과정 1세대 일괄 처리 시스템 (batch-processing system) 2세대 다중 프로그래밍 시스템(multi-programming system) 다중 처리 시스템(multi-processing system) 실시간 처리 시스템(real-time processing system) 시분할 시스템 (time-sharing system) 3세대 다중 모드 처리 시스템 (multi-mode processing system) 1~2세대의 모든것을 혼합하여 필요한 처리 시스템으로 만들어 유용하게 사용 4세대 분산 처리 시스템(distributed processing system) 여러개의 호스트 컴퓨터를 만들어 분산하여 부하를 주지 않겠다는 사용 기법 일괄 처리 ..